# Build Provenance — Skimmerline Barcode Integration

All Skimmerline scanner-bridge artifacts are built on the sealed Ostmere runner pool. No manual uploads; the registry rejects unsigned images. Reproducibility verified weekly against a clean checkout. Third-party SDK is vendored and hash-pinned. For audit, match the registry manifest against the provenance attestation. The current attested release is identified by the token below.

build token for kaweg-tagag: htk6_c63a6b

Ticket: Drift on Pickwise optimizer nodes.

Heads up for the contractor picking this up: the pick-list optimizer at the Dunmore warehouse is running different batching thresholds than the other two sites, apparently hand-tuned in March and never committed. Routes there are shorter but restock accuracy dropped. Please reconcile all three sites to the checked-in baseline and re-run the benchmark suite. The baseline the optimizer should run with is as follows.

service settings:
FRAMIR_LOG_LEVEL=debug
FRAMIR_METRICS_HOST=metrics.framir.tolvaqcorp.corp
FRAMIR_POOL_SIZE=16

Marta kicked off with the customer-support outsourcing plan: tier-one tickets move to Quillhaven Services starting next quarter, with our Astbridge team keeping escalations. Concerns raised about handover quality — agreed on a six-week shadowing period and weekly QA reviews. Petros will circulate the training pack by Friday. Branches should flag any local support quirks before migration. No hiring freeze, but backfills paused pending results. One last item stays between us, summarised in the confidential note below.

board note of yageg-yadug: The northern region missed its Framir quota by 13.1 percent last quarter. Lamathek Freight plans to raise the Quenael list price by 30.2 percent in March. The pricing group signed off on a budget of $133.5 million for Project Novok. The renewal with Gilethek Foods closes at $60.0 million a year, 2.7 percent above the last contract.